Western Maine conservation project offers 'ecologically important' reprieve for wildlife

In the Rangeley Lakes region of western Maine, several conservation groups have permanently protected 78,000 acres around the Magalloway River watershed from development. Heavily forested, with a cold water fishery, this is an ecologically... Read more.
